Highlight text on any website, then search Wikipedia for it with a single click

You can do this with bookmarklets, such as the one you can download on this page.

Follow the above link, and drag the Wikipedia search bookmarklet provided there to your browser's toolbar. This creates a bookmark called Wikipedia search which is actually the activation button for a useful javascript program. The next time you want to look something up while browsing any given web-page, highlight the term and then click on your Wikipedia search bookmark.
